Family-Friendly Itinerary for 5 Days in Malaysia

Thursday, March 21: Kuala Lumpur

In the morning, start your trip by visiting the iconic Petronas Twin Towers in Kuala Lumpur. Take the elevator to the observation deck for breathtaking views of the city. Afterward, head to the Kuala Lumpur Bird Park, the largest free-flight aviary in the world, where you can interact with various bird species. In the evening, explore the vibrant street food scene at Jalan Alor, trying local delicacies.

  • Petronas Twin Towers: Estimated cost - $25, Estimated time spent - 2 hours
  • Kuala Lumpur Bird Park: Estimated cost - $15, Estimated time spent - 2 hours
  • Jalan Alor: Cost varies, Estimated time spent - 2 hours

Friday, March 22: Penang

Start your day by visiting the UNESCO-listed George Town in Penang. Explore the vibrant street art scene and take a walk along the Clan Jetties, wooden houses built on stilts. In the afternoon, visit the Penang Hill for panoramic views of the island and enjoy a train ride to the top. In the evening, savor the local cuisine at Gurney Drive Hawker Center.

  • George Town: No entrance fee, Estimated time spent - 3 hours
  • Clan Jetties: No entrance fee, Estimated time spent - 1 hour
  • Penang Hill: Estimated cost - $10, Estimated time spent - 3 hours
  • Gurney Drive Hawker Center: Cost varies, Estimated time spent - 2 hours

Saturday, March 23: Langkawi

Explore the beautiful island of Langkawi by starting your day with a visit to the Langkawi Skybridge, a curved pedestrian bridge offering stunning views of the surrounding rainforest and islands. In the afternoon, take a cable car ride to the top of Mount Mat Cincang for breathtaking vistas. End the day with a relaxing sunset cruise around the island.

  • Langkawi Skybridge: Estimated cost - $10, Estimated time spent - 2 hours
  • Mount Mat Cincang: Estimated cost - $20, Estimated time spent - 3 hours
  • Sunset Cruise: Estimated cost - $50, Estimated time spent - 2 hours

Sunday, March 24: Melaka

Start your day by visiting the historic city of Melaka. Explore the UNESCO-listed Jonker Street, known for its vibrant night market and delicious street food. Visit the A Famosa Fort and St. Paul's Church for a glimpse of the city's colonial past. Take a scenic river cruise along the Melaka River and enjoy the picturesque views. In the evening, indulge in a traditional Peranakan dinner.

  • Jonker Street: Cost varies, Estimated time spent - 2 hours
  • A Famosa Fort: No entrance fee, Estimated time spent - 1 hour
  • St. Paul's Church: No entrance fee, Estimated time spent - 1 hour
  • Melaka River Cruise: Estimated cost - $10, Estimated time spent - 1 hour
  • Peranakan Dinner: Estimated cost - $30, Estimated time spent - 2 hours

Monday, March 25: Borneo

Experience the natural beauty of Borneo by visiting the Sepilok Orangutan Rehabilitation Centre in Sandakan. Witness the feeding sessions and learn about orangutan conservation efforts. In the afternoon, explore the Kinabatangan River on a river safari to spot various wildlife species. End the day with a visit to the beautiful Turtle Islands Park and witness sea turtle nesting.

  • Sepilok Orangutan Rehabilitation Centre: Estimated cost - $20, Estimated time spent - 3 hours
  • Kinabatangan River Safari: Estimated cost - $50, Estimated time spent - 4 hours
  • Turtle Islands Park: Estimated cost - $30, Estimated time spent - 3 hours

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

For off the beaten path attractions, consider visiting the Fireflies Sanctuary in Kuala Selangor. Take a boat ride at night and witness the magical sight of fireflies lighting up the mangrove trees. Another local favorite is the Lost World of Tambun in Ipoh, a water park and amusement park with various attractions suitable for families. These hidden gems offer unique experiences and are great for a family-friendly adventure.
